Преглед агилног рада

Агилна пракса представља приступ у управљању пројектима који се користи за развој софтвера. Агилни приступ помаже људима у тиму да знају како да одговоре на различите несигурности и непредвидивост у изради софтвера. Користи спринтове који се обично описују као понављајући радни низ. Спринт би се могао дефинисати као одређено време посвећено одређеној фази пројекта која се треба извести. У овој теми ћемо сазнати о Агиле Воркинг

Када истекне временски период, речено је да су спринтови потпуни. Може се дебатирати и расправљати у тиму који би потврдио да ли је развој пројекта задовољавајући или не, али у тој одређеној фази пројекта нема даљег рада. Остале фазе пројекта ће, као и обично, наставити да се развијају током додељених временских оквира.

Принципи агилне методе

  • Задовољство клијената сталним развојем софтвера и надоградњом његових 'спецификација
  • Задовољство захтевима и праћење промена које су потребне да би се обезбедила конкурентска предност
  • Главни нагласак је на често пружању корисног софтвера. Испорука на основу преференција се поставља у најкраћем року
  • Људи који воде посао требало би да током једног пројекта раде једногласно са програмерима.
  • Пројектима управљају високо мотивисани људи. У сваком тренутку треба пружати одговарајућу помоћ у обезбеђивању праве врсте окружења и додатну подршку. Требало би успоставити међусобно поверење како би се посао довршио
  • Отворени транспарентни и канал комуникације лицем у лице је исправан начин преношења информација унутар и широм тима
  • Колико је софтвер углађен, примарно је средство за мерење напретка
  • Промовишу се агилни процеси за одрживи развој. Сви који су укључени (било да су они који спонзоришу, или програмери до крајњих корисника) треба да одржавају константан и доследан темпо
  • Стални фокус на техничким аспектима и одличан дизајн ће сигурно побољшати квалитет
  • Једноставност у раду је изузетно битна
  • Самоорганизовани тимови се углавном приписују најбољем дизајну
  • У периодичним временским оквирима, тимови ће вршити инспекцију начина да постану ефикаснији и ефикаснији, како би могли у складу са тим да прецизирају своје начине.

Предности Агиле методе

  • Искуства из стварног живота са којима су се суочавали стручњаци софтверског софтвера у прошлости довели су до раста Агиле методе. Због тога су ранија уска грла и изазови традиционалних приступа потпуно одбачени.
  • Сходно томе, индустрија је поздравила Агиле приступ као много бољи подлог за развој пројеката. Скоро сваки програмер софтвера користио је неки облик Агиле приступа у изради фаза пројекта.
  • Овај приступ нуди врло згодан и пријатељски оквир за помоћ тимовима. Помаже им да буду у корак с брзом испоруком и на тај начин достижу стандарде. Овај фокус повећава потенцијалне фирме у смањењу укупних укупних ризика који су повезани са развојем софтвера.
  • Агиле приступ осигурава да је опажена вредност добро оптимизована током процеса развоја. Правилна употреба итеративних планова заједно са повратним информацијама доводи до тимова који раде на сталном прилагођавању угоститељства потребама клијента.
  • Агиле метода се лако може прилагодити променама које су потребне током свих процеса мерењем напретка пројекта и његовом оцењивањем. И мерење и процена омогућавају прецизност и претходну видљивост у току пројектних фаза.

Рад Агиле-а

  • Познато је да Агиле приступи помажу организацијама да развију прави производ. Уместо да продаје софтвер пре него што је написан, Агиле подстиче тимове да на оптималан начин користе издања током његових развојних фаза.
  • То доводи до стварања конкурентног производа на тржишту. Она брине о идеји важности критичног тржишта, пазећи да рад целог тима не буде истрошен и сувишан било које врсте. То је разлог зашто је Агиле приступ врло обећавајућа опција када су у питању заинтересирани и програмери.
  • Постоји доста критичара који се расправљају о Агиле методи, али истовремено, овај приступ производи егзекуције и резултате који могу навести клијента у банку.
  • Чак и ако пројекат не може да задовољи визију и спецификације које клијент предвиђа, сигурно се испоручује у времену које захтева да се произведе. Током периода процеса, и клијент и тим одржавају измене захтева да би се постигао најквалитетнији квалитет по жељи постављањем пре-стандарда.
  • Клијенти су генерално срећнији са резултатима за које се тим побринуо да задовоље потребе клијента. Ово излагање променама и новим идејама за побољшање може довести до много бољих резултата од онога што је раније предвиђено да се производ испостави. Агиле приступ је успешно решење за све оне који су јако укључени у развој софтвера.

Процес процеса

  1. Концепт : Прво, утврђује се концепт замисливих пројеката, који ће им дати предност
  2. Почетно : Препознавање чланова тима је препознато, финансирање је утврђено, почетни захтеви и о одговарајућем окружењу се треба разговарати
  3. Конструкција : Овде се развојни тим труди да испоручи софтвер који је функционалан и радно одржава у петљи повратне информације добијене током свих циклуса
  4. Издање : Тестирање осигурања квалитета, обука која се захтева изнутра и споља, израда документације и накнадно пуштање итерације за производњу
  5. Производња : Стална софтверска подршка у току
  6. Пензионисање: Активности од почетка до краја које укључују слање обавештења купцу и миграцију.

Закључак - Агиле Воркинг

Животни циклус развоја Агиле софтвера категорисан је итеративним поступком. Свака итерација води у следећу фазу загонетки у фази развоја. Постоје поделе између радног софтвера и елемената који га подржавају, што би могло да ради на документацији, а које би му крајњи корисници могли да користе до завршетка производа. Свака итерација траје отприлике две до четири недеље а такође има и одређено време завршетка које је одређено. Због своје строге временске ограничене природе, Агиле процес је методолошки, с тим да је опсег сваке итерације широк колико само додељено време.

Препоручени чланци

Ово је водич за Агиле Воркинг. Овде смо разговарали о раду, принципима, току процеса и предностима агилне методе. Можете и да прођете кроз друге наше предложене чланке да бисте сазнали више -

  1. Агиле Софтваре
  2. Сцрум Софтваре
  3. Алати и технике управљања пројектима
  4. ИТИЛ Сервице Десигн